I stamped the Flower Bottles image on Stampers Select White cardstock (PaperTrey Ink) with Tuxedo Black Memento ink and colored it with the Copic markers shown below. That one on the right end is my blend of BG000 and clear blender fluid--just a lighter blue that is easy to blend into the paper.
Next I stamped the vases on three different scraps of Cosmo Cricket's new Early Bird** paper, trimmed them closely, and glued them on top of the stamped vases on the focal image. The little smile sentiment is from the Melissa Frances Inspiration Rub-On Transfers set. That small tag is cut with a Spellbinders Double-Ended Tags die, then trimmed to length by hand. The focal image is cut and embossed with a SquareNestability. Buttons are mostly PaperTrey Ink Vintage Buttons. I added a touch of Stickles (Aqua and Yellow) to flower centers and raised just the single rose blossom.
